According to our (Global Info Research) latest study, the global Engineering Planetary Reducer market size was valued at US$ 734 million in 2024 and is forecast to a readjusted size of USD 1258 million by 2031 with a CAGR of 8.1% during review period.

Engineering planetary reducer is a mechanical device used for high load and high torque transmission. It adopts planetary gear structure and realizes the function of reducing speed and increasing torque through the meshing of central gear, planetary gear and ring gear. It has the characteristics of compact structure, high transmission efficiency, strong load-bearing capacity and adaptability to harsh environment. It is widely used in industries requiring high performance transmission such as construction machinery, mining equipment, wind power generation, industrial robots, etc., and can meet the power transmission requirements under complex working conditions.

As a key transmission component in modern industry, the reliability and performance of engineering planetary reducers directly affect the overall operating efficiency and life of the equipment. With its high load-bearing capacity, compact design and excellent transmission efficiency, planetary reducers can not only adapt to various harsh working conditions, but also provide a solid guarantee for the high-precision control of equipment. With the development of intelligent manufacturing, automation and clean energy, planetary reducers have broad application prospects in heavy machinery, wind power, robotics and other industries, and will play an increasingly important role in future industrial innovation.
